According to the French pond price observatory by ma-propriete.fr, which analyses DVF transactions recorded from July 2020 to December 2025, pond sales in the Pyrénées-Atlantiques are too few in 2025 (0 transaction) to publish a reliable departmental price – 2 sales over the whole period. The properties sold show a median area of 2.3 ha. At regional level, the median price of a hectare of pond in Nouvelle-Aquitaine reaches €22 232/ha in 2025, up about 30% on 2021. The national median stands at €25 235/ha.
| Median pond price in Nouvelle-Aquitaine (€/ha) | 2020* | 2021 | 2022 | 2023 | 2024 | 2025 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| DVF median | 16 962 | 17 077 | 22 393 | 23 342 | 13 363 | 22 232 |
* 2020: second half only.
| Nouvelle-Aquitaine – key figures 2025 | Value |
|---|---|
| Median price 2025 | €22 232/ha |
| Average price 2025 | €24 531/ha |
| Price range 2025 (P10–P90) | €8 264 – €41 475/ha |
| Median area 2025 | 1.2 ha |
| Number of sales 2025 | 38 |
